摘要
High-resolution IUE spectra of the suspected variable tau-Cyg were obtained to search for a possible variability of the Mg II h, k double-peaked emission. The observations, spanning an interval of about 6.3 h, have shown flux excursions within or just near 15%, value suggested by some Authors as limit to detect actual variations with IUE spectra. A variability, difficult to explain, could be present in the ratios F(k2v/F(k2r. The emission fluxes seem to be hingher than those of the delta Scuti variables Q Pup and beta Cas. This comparison could give some insights on the possible role of the convection on the pulsational and chromospheric activities of tau-Cyg. A positive correlation between the total emission fluxes and the rotational velocities of these stars was found.
